When Jesus sent out His disciples to spread the Gospel, He gave them the power to drive out evil spirits from people and heal sickness. They were given the tools for spiritual and physical healing.
The Lord was in the process of restoring the earth, and one of the most important parts of that was eliminating disease and sickness. Because of this, when Jesus sent out the disciples, He gave them a pivotal role in this restoration--healing. When they healed other people, they were able to point them to the Lord, showing them what God is like. If the Lord is able to and wants to heal people, this means that He is truly God and for their good.

The physical healing that the Lord offers to us is a reflection of the internal healing that He has provided for us. While our bodies might be broken and need healing, our souls need it so much more. When we are sick, we can take a moment to reflect on our souls, which were sick and hopeless without the intervention of the Lord. When we came to know Christ, He healed the rift between us and the Lord once and for all, making us whole and well again in Him. He is a God of healing.
There is nothing in your life that the Lord cannot break through. There is nothing that is impossible for Him, nothing that is too far gone for Him. Be bold in your prayers for healing, asking God to do the miraculous in your life. As a sinner saved by grace, you are already a walking miracle because you have a transformed heart. And, like the disciples of so long ago, you know the Lord.
